Error

[python] keyboard module (left/right/up/down)

HUR129 2022. 4. 22. 15:46

다음 방식으로 keyboard module에서 많은 예제는 키보드 문자를 입력했을 때 판별하여 true/false를 return합니다

import keyboard
if keyboard.read_key() == "p":
	print('p')
   
   .......

하지만 키보드 화살표를 입력하고싶을때는 어떻게 해야할까요?

 

import keyboard
if keyboard.read_key() == "down":
	print("down")
    
if keyboard.read_key() == "up":
	print("up")
    
if keyboard.read_key() == "left":
	print("left")
    
if keyboard.read_key() == "right":
	print("right")

직관적으로 좌,우,위,아래를 영어로 입력하면 해당 기능이 작동합니다

 

하도 이상한설명이 많아서 직접 테스트해보고 정리해놓은 글이였습니다.